Differential inequalities associated with weighted symmetrization processes on the real line
Authors:Cristóbal González
Institution:(1) Dept. Análisis Matemático Fac. Ciencias, Univ. Málaga, 29071 Málaga, Spain
Abstract:We consider the differential operator 
$$\mathcal{A} = \frac{{ - 1}}{\phi }D\left( {\phi  D} \right)$$
in a symmetric intervalJ ofR, where ϕ is the density function of a finite measure supported inJ satisfying a certain regularizing property. Using as main tools left symmetrization with respect to the weight ϕ, and certain measure preserving transformations, we prove differential inequalities involving the differential operators 
$$\mathcal{A} and \mathcal{B} =  - \phi D\left( {\frac{1}{\phi } D} \right)$$
. As applications, we give comparison results for solutions to non-linear differential equations related to the 
$$\mathcal{A}$$
operator, and with Neumann boundary data, generalizing in different ways results by C. Borell in Bor 85b]. Research supported in part by a Grant from El Ministerio de Educación y Cultura (Spain) PB97-1081, and from La Junta de Andalucía.
